I upgraded these Boxster Spyder (same as Cayman R) struts on my 2.9L Cayman to MCS double adjustables this off-season.

I picked these up slightly used from a forum member 2 seasons ago (if I remember correctly...the original car had ~5000 miles and a few track days w/a green student). These proved to be a very capable upgrade over my base suspension. The last two track events of the year w/these struts yielded high 1:27s at Grattan Raceway and low 1:42s/high 1:41s at Mid-ohio w/chicane. No other upgrades on my car. My cayman saw maybe 1000 street miles...if that.

I wanted to try my hand at a suspension w/a little more adjustability. So despite plenty of life left in the dampers I am inclined to part w/these struts.

I was able to confirm that the part numbers on the dampers are:
1) 987 333 051 18
2) 987 343 042 08

The part numbers are stamped in the sheet metal of the shock absorber housing. My research indicates that these dampers are the same part number between Boxster Spyder and Cayman R.

I was also able to determine that the springs are those from a PDK-equipped car from the color codes on each spring. What this likely means is a slightly stiffer rate (or possibly different set load) to compensate for the additional mass of the PDK transmission.
